Sk. Kang et al., A CAD APPROACH TO HELICAL GROOVE MACHINING .2. NUMERICAL EVALUATION AND SENSITIVITY ANALYSIS, International journal of machine tools & manufacture, 37(1), 1997, pp. 101-117
Based on the developments in the first part of the paper, numerical al
gorithms for the evaluation of the engagement models have been formula
ted. Computational examples are given to demonstrate the validity of t
he developed models and algorithms. As a problem of pragmatic signific
ance, the sensitivity of the resulting helical groove with respect to
the machine setting parameters and tool profile errors has been invest
igated by means of a mapping from the machine setting or tool profile
error space to the resulting helical profile error space. Copyright (C
) 1996.
